Celebrity chef Gordon Ramsay pulled no punches with a characteristically fiery and funny speech as he gave his daughter Holly away to Olympic swimmer Adam Peaty last weekend. The lavish ceremony took place at Bath Abbey on Saturday, 27th December 2025, followed by a star-studded reception where the 59-year-old father of the bride took centre stage.

A Speech Full of Savage Jokes and Heartfelt Moments

According to insider reports, Ramsay's address was a masterful mix of roasting humour and genuine emotion. He reportedly began by gushing over his daughter's stunning appearance, telling the gold-medal-winning athlete he was a "lucky man" to be marrying her. However, the TV chef quickly turned to his signature cheeky swipes, making a series of wisecracks aimed at his new son-in-law.

In a pointed remark that hinted at the reported tension between Peaty and his own family, Ramsay allegedly told the newlyweds that his wife, Tana, "will be a good mum to them both". It has been widely reported that only Adam's sister, Beth, attended the wedding, with his parents and brothers remaining at their Staffordshire home.

Jabs at Lavish Spending and Future Weddings

Never one to miss a comedic opportunity, Ramsay also took aim at the wedding's opulent details. He is said to have joked about the £50,000 worth of white roses that adorned the historic Bath Abbey, quipping, "Only Holly could pick the most beautiful church and choose to cover its stunning windows."

The Michelin-starred chef also humorously declared Holly the 'most expensive' of his six children. He reportedly teased that by linking his credit card to her Apple Pay for the wedding, his other children—Megan, Jack, Tilly, Oscar, and Jesse—might have to settle for a register office when their time comes.

An Unforgettable Day of Celebration

Despite any external drama, guests described the day as utterly magical. One insider revealed the event was "peaceful and joyous", filled with laughter and tears, particularly during Gordon's emotional and hilarious speech.

TV presenter Dan Walker, who was among the guests, took to social media to praise the "unforgettable reception" and "brilliant speeches". He noted the unique touch of guests singing "some bangers" in the church, adding to the celebratory atmosphere.
